CSL Run Engine Error When TinyTERM Closes
April 20th, 2007

When TinyTERM closes automatically, some versions produce the error, “CSL Run Engine ActiveX DocObject Server has encountered a problem and needs to close.” The details for the error message show: Faulting application tt.exe, faulting module cente.ocx. This happens if Establish connection on open, Close session on disconnect and exit, and Login at connect are set in the Session Properties. Turning off Close session on disconnect and exit fixes the problem.

CR 327, fixed in TinyTERM 4.30

Default.tpx Opened When URL Clicked
April 20th, 2007

If TinyTERM is configured to run as a standalone helper application, it always uses the information in default.tpx, even if the URL clicked points to a different .tpx file. Run inside the browser, this works properly. This was fixed in TinyTERM 4.30.

CR 326

7-Bit Connections Fail
April 20th, 2007

TinyTERM 4.x gives garbage or no response over a 7-bit connection, particularly if even parity is set. This was fixed in TinyTERM 4.21.

CR 323

Page Setup for TN3270 and TN5250
April 20th, 2007

Options set in TinyTERM Plus’ Printer Setup and Page Setup dialogs are ignored by TN3270 and TN5250 emulations. They always use the system defaults instead for print screens. This was fixed in TinyTERM 4.30.

CR 315

TinyTERM Thin Client on Windows 95, 98 or Me
April 20th, 2007

TinyTERM Thin Client 4.02-4.21 should only be installed on Windows NT, 2000, XP or 2003 Server. Other operating systems should produce an error message, or simply not allow the install at all.

Some versions of TinyTERM Thin Client will install on incorrect versions of Windows. The expected error message does not come up, and the install is incomplete, but it does install. This was corrected in TinyTERM Thin Client 4.30. And TinyTERM Thin Client was combined with TinyTERM Plus in version 4.40.

CR 314

Auto Login Doesn’t Retry
April 20th, 2007

In TinyTERM’s Session Properties, the Login tab allows you to configure an automated login process. However, regardless of the settings in the Retry and Wait fields, the login is only attempted once. If it fails to receive any of the Wait for strings, it never starts over. This was fixed in TinyTERM 4.30.

CR 311

Wrong Printer Listed
April 20th, 2007

The TinyTERM 4.20 Printer Setup dialog will show the wrong printer on Windows NT 4.0, no matter which one is selected. If there is only one printer installed in Windows, this does not happen. It is fixed in TinyTERM 4.21.

CR 304

Printer Setup Dialog Fails After Print Screen
April 20th, 2007

The Printer Setup dialog fails in TinyTERM 4.20 after printing the screen in Windows 95 or 98. When this happens, the wrong printer will show in the Printer Setup drop-down list as well. This is fixed in TinyTERM 4.21.

CR 303

Invalid TERM for UNIX Licenses
April 19th, 2007

Some TERM for UNIX licenses ending in “U3” fail when used to install the correct product. This happened in the January 2002 release of TERM 6.2.5b, and was fixed in the February 2002 release. If you are experiencing this problem, please contact Technical Support to get your serial number and activation key corrected.

CR 298
